Ingredients
- Crust:
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, cold and cubed
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- Filling:
- 3/4 cup maple syrup
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 2 e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up chopped pecans

Temperature and Timing Guide
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and bake the bars for 25-30 minutes, or until the filling is set and the crust is golden brown. Allow the bars to cool completely before slicing and serving.
Common Issues and Solutions
- Issue: Crust is too crumbly.
- Solution: Add a tablespoon of cold water to the crust mixture and knead until it holds together better.
- Issue: Filling is too runny.
- Solution: Increase the baking time by 5-10 minutes to allow the filling to set properly.
Instructions
- Prepare the Crust: In a mixing bowl, combine the flour, sugar, and salt. Cut in the cold butter using a pastry cutter or fork until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Press the mixture into the bottom of a greased 9×9 inch baking pan.
- Make the Filling: In a separate bowl, whisk together the maple syrup, brown sugar, eggs, and vanilla extract until smooth. Stir in the chopped pecans. Pour the filling over the crust.
- Bake: Bake the bars in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the filling is set and the crust is golden brown.
- Cool and Serve: Allow the bars to cool completely before slicing into squares and serving. Enjoy!
